DFT Structured Codebook Design with Finite Alphabet for High Speed Wireless Communication

2009 
A low-complexity numerical codebook construction method is presented in this paper for limited feedback transmit beamforming systems. The so-constructed codebook takes a DFT matrix structure and achieves equal amplitude beamforming all the time. The codebooks are designed such that the selected row indices mimic the behavior of a difference set which, when exists, is able to achieve codebook optimality. Finite alphabet constraint on the codebook is further studied, where scalar quantization is further applied.
